A Personalized Spiritual Journey

One of the standout features of JW Library is its ability to enhance your personal study and spiritual growth. The app allows you to take notes, create study categories, and organize your thoughts, ensuring that you can easily access and review your insights whenever you need them. It's like having a personal Bible study assistant right in your pocket.

Furthermore, JW Library now includes pinyin, making it even more accessible to those who are learning the Chinese language. You can read the Scriptures without having to learn all the characters, making your study experience smoother and more enjoyable.

How to Install JW Library for PC

BlueStacks

Minimum
  • OS: Microsoft Windows 7 and above.
  • Processor: Intel or AMD Processor.
  • RAM: Your PC must have at least 4GB of RAM. (Note that having 4GB or more disk space is not a substitute for RAM)
  • Storage: 5GB Free Disk Space.
  • You must be an Administrator on your PC.
Recommended:
  • OS: Microsoft Windows 10
  • Processor: Intel or AMD Multi-Core Processor with Single Thread benchmark score > 1000.
  • Graphics: Intel/Nvidia/ATI, Onboard or Discrete controller with benchmark score >= 750.
  • Please ensure Virtualization is enabled on your PC/Laptop.
  • RAM: 8GB or higher
  • Storage: SSD (or Fusion/Hybrid Drives)
  • Internet: Broadband connection to access games, accounts and related content.

Up to date graphics drivers from Microsoft or the chipset vendor.

  • To start with, download Bluestacks from its official website. The latest version of BluesStacks is v 5, and it is around 400 MB.
  • Once the download is done, click on the Bluestacks set up file to install it on your Windows PC. Follow the on-screen instructions and install it accordingly.
  • The next step is to launch the emulator using the desktop shortcut and sign in using your Google account.
  • Now, head over to Bluestacks home screen and click on the Google Play Store icon.
  • Hit the search bar in Google Play and search for JW Library.
  • Install JW Library from the Play Store by clicking the Install option, which completes downloading of JW Library on PC.
